Stella buys a one-pint bottle of juice for $2.72. What is the unit rate of the cost of the juice per fluid ounce? \text{1 gallon

}= 1 gallon= \,\,\text{4 quarts} 4 quarts \text{1 quart}= 1 quart= \,\,\text{2 pints} 2 pints \text{1 pint}= 1 pint= \,\,\text{2 cups} 2 cups \text{1 cup}= 1 cup= \,\,\text{8 fluid ounces} 8 fluid ounces Before you try that problem, answer the question below. How many fluid ounces of juice did Stella buy?

Answer:

  • Stella bought 16 fl oz
  • $0.17 per fl oz is the unit rate

Step-by-step explanation:

1 pint is 2 cups, so is 2×8 fl oz = 16 fl oz

Then the unit rate of Stella's juice is ...

  dollars/ounces = $2.72/(16 fl oz) = $0.17 /fl oz

The cost per fluid ounce is $0.17.
